Definitions of cut-off

English

the action of stopping the supply of something

There will be no immediate cut-off of aid to the country's armed forces.

English

the ending of a legal right that someone would otherwise have

The statute of limitations provides a known cut-off for claims to make business risks more predictable.

English

the limit of something

1:00 is now the compulsory cut-off time for alcohol sales.
